Safety
Safety notice
IMPORTANT SAFETY NOTICE
Proper service and repair is extremely important for the
safe operation of your machine. The service and repair
techniques recommended and described in this manual are
both effective and safe methods of operation. Some of
these operations require the use of tools specially designed
for the purpose.
To prevent injury to workers, the symbol is used to mark
safety precautions in this manual. The cautions accompa-
nying these symbols should always be followed carefully. If
any dangerous situation arises or may possibly arise, first
consider safety, and take the necessary actions to deal with
the situation.
General precautions
Mistakes in operation are extremely dangerous. Read the OP-
ERATION & MAINTENANCE MANUAL carefully BEFORE oper-
ating the machine.
1. Before carrying out any greasing or repairs, read all the pre-
cautions given on the decals which are fixed to the machine.
2. When carrying out any operation, always wear safety shoes
and helmet. Do not wear loose work clothes, or clothes with
buttons missing.
• Always wear safety glasses when hitting parts with a
hammer.
• Always wear safety glasses when grinding parts with a
grinder, etc.
3. If welding repairs are needed, always have a trained, experi-
enced welder carry out the work. When carrying out welding
work, always wear welding gloves, apron, glasses, cap and
other clothes suited for welding work.
4. When carrying out any operation with two or more workers,
always agree on the operating procedure before starting. Al-
ways inform your fellow workers before starting any step of
the operation. Before starting work, hang UNDER REPAIR
signs on the controls in the operator's compartment.
5. Keep all tools in good condition and learn the correct way to
use them.

6. Decide a place in the repair workshop to keep tools and re-
moved parts. Always keep the tools and parts in their correct
places. Always keep the work area clean and make sure
that there is no dirt or oil on the floor. Smoke only in the are-
as provided for smoking. Never smoke while working.
Preparations for work
1. Before adding oil or making repairs, park the machine on
hard, level ground, and block the wheels or tracks to prevent
the machine from moving.
2. Before starting work, lower blade, ripper, bucket or any other
work equipment to the ground. If this is not possible, insert
the safety pin or use blocks to prevent the work equipment
from falling. In addition, be sure to lock all the control levers
and hang warning signs on them.
3. When disassembling or assembling, support the machine
with blocks, jacks or stands before starting work.
4. Remove all mud and oil from the steps or other places used
to get on and off the machine. Always use the handrails, lad-
ders or steps when getting on or off the machine. Never
jump on or off the machine. If it is impossible to use the
handrails, ladders or steps, use a stand to provide safe foot-
ing.
Precautions during work
1. When removing the oil filler cap, drain plug or hydraulic
pressure measuring plugs, loosen them slowly to prevent
the oil from spurting out. Before disconnecting or removing
components of the oil, water or air circuits, first remove the
pressure completely from the circuit.
2. The water and oil in the circuits are hot when the engine is
stopped, so be careful not to get burned. Wait for the oil and
water to cool before carrying out any work on the oil or water
circuits.
3. Before starting work, remove the leads from the battery. AL-
WAYS remove the lead from the negative (-) terminal first.
4. When raising heavy components, use a hoist or crane.
Check that the wire rope, chains and hooks are free from
damage. Always use lifting equipment which has ample ca-
pacity. Install the lifting equipment at the correct places. Use
a hoist or crane and operate slowly to prevent the compo-
nent from hitting any other part. Do not work with any part
still raised by the hoist or crane.
5. When removing covers which are under internal pressure or
under pressure from a spring, always leave two bolts in posi-
tion on opposite sides. Slowly release the pressure, then
slowly loosen the bolts to remove.

6. When removing components, be careful not to break or
damage the wiring, Damaged wiring may cause electrical
fires.
7. When removing piping, stop the fuel or oil from spilling out. If
any fuel or oil drips on to the floor, wipe it up immediately.
Fuel or oil on the floor can cause you to slip, or can even
start fires.
8. As a general rule, do not use gasoline to wash parts. In par-
ticular, use only the minimum of gasoline when washing
electrical parts.
9. Be sure to assemble all parts again in their original places.
Replace any damaged part with new parts.
• When installing hoses and wires, be sure that they will
not be damaged by contact with other parts when the
machine is being operated.
10. When installing high pressure hoses, make sure that they
are not twisted. Damaged tubes are dangerous, so be ex-
tremely careful when installing tubes for high pressure cir-
cuits. Also check that connecting parts are correctly
installed.
11. When assembling or installing parts, always use the speci-
fied tightening torques. When installing protective parts such
as guards, or parts which vibrate violently or rotate at high
speed, be particularly careful to check that they are installed
correctly.
12. When aligning two holes, never insert your fingers or hand.
Be careful not to get your fingers caught in a hole.
13. When measuring hydraulic pressure, check that the measur-
ing tool is correctly assembled before taking any measure-
ments.
14. Take care when removing or installing the tracks of track-
type machines. When removing the track, the track sepa-
rates suddenly, so never let anyone stand at either end of
the track.
